During WW II the RN dispatched the HMS Victorious to assist the USN in the Pacific War.  She took on the call sign, Robin, and was soon dubbed USS Robin.  http://www.armouredcarriers.com/uss-robin-hms-victorious/. There's an interesting paint scheme which was largely Measure 21 on the vertical surfaces and Measure 32 (like) on her horizontal surfaces.
